According
to TechSci Research report, “Saudi Arabia Electric Vehicle Charging
Infrastructure Market – By Region, Competition, Forecast &
Opportunities, 2030F”, the Saudi Arabia Electric Vehicle Charging
Infrastructure market stood at USD 154.03 million in 2024 and is anticipated to
grow USD 439.07 million by 2030 with a CAGR of 19.13% during forecast period. The electric vehicle (EV) charging
infrastructure market in Saudi Arabia is undergoing a transformative evolution,
driven by a national push toward sustainability, energy diversification, and
clean mobility solutions under the Kingdom’s Vision 2030. With a strong
emphasis on reducing reliance on fossil fuels and lowering carbon emissions,
the government has identified electric mobility as a critical pillar of its
broader environmental and economic development agenda. As a result, Saudi
Arabia is now aggressively building the foundational ecosystem necessary to
support mass adoption of EVs charging infrastructure being a central component.
The market is being propelled by a
combination of strategic public-sector initiatives, private-sector investments,
and international collaborations. Government-led programs, such as the launch
of the Electric Vehicle Infrastructure Company (EVIQ) a joint venture between
the Public Investment Fund (PIF) and Saudi Electricity Company illustrate the
scale of the national commitment to developing a modern, accessible, and
intelligent EV charging network. EVIQ has announced plans to roll out thousands
of fast-charging stations across hundreds of locations by the end of the
decade. These large-scale infrastructure investments are designed not only to
alleviate range anxiety among current and prospective EV owners but also to
create a robust and scalable charging ecosystem that can keep pace with rising
demand.
Furthermore, Saudi Arabia’s transition
to clean transportation is closely aligned with its ambitions to develop smart
cities and digital infrastructure. Projects such as NEOM, The Line, and Qiddiya
are being constructed with sustainability and technological integration at
their core, incorporating electric mobility into every aspect of urban design.
These futuristic developments are being positioned as global showcases for
net-zero urban living, where electric vehicles will be supported by advanced
charging stations powered by renewable energy sources, smart grids, and
AI-based management systems. This integration of EV infrastructure into smart
city planning is helping establish a new standard for transportation and urban
development in the region.
The presence of major global automotive
and energy players in the Saudi market has further accelerated the development
of charging infrastructure. International partnerships such as those between
Lucid Motors and PIF, as well as between BYD and Aramco are fostering the
localization of EV production and the parallel expansion of the necessary
support infrastructure. These partnerships bring with them technological
expertise, operational best practices, and capital investment, helping to
bridge knowledge and capability gaps within the local market. Global energy
companies and technology providers are also entering the Saudi ecosystem to
support the deployment of fast-charging networks, high-capacity battery storage
systems, and solar-powered off-grid stations, thereby enhancing the overall
resilience and sustainability of the EV infrastructure.
Meanwhile, public and private
stakeholders are actively investing in expanding charging accessibility across
various sectors, including residential, commercial, and public spaces. New real
estate developments, shopping centers, office complexes, and hospitality venues
are increasingly including EV charging facilities in their design and
amenities. This is helping normalize EV usage in daily life and increasing
consumer confidence in the convenience and availability of charging options.
Destination charging where EVs can be charged while users engage in everyday
activities such as shopping, dining, or working is also emerging as a key
strategy to integrate EV infrastructure seamlessly into urban routines.

The Saudi Arabia
Electric Vehicle Charging Infrastructure market is segmented into vehicle type,
type, charging mode, installed location and company.
Based on the installed location, the commercial
segment is emerging as the fastest-growing area in Saudi Arabia’s electric
vehicle charging infrastructure market. Increased adoption of EV fleets by
ride-hailing services, logistics companies, and corporate enterprises is
driving demand for dedicated charging facilities. Businesses are recognizing
the long-term cost savings and sustainability benefits of electrifying their
fleets, leading to the development of charging stations at offices, depots,
malls, and hotels. Moreover, the integration of charging services into
commercial real estate offerings enhances property value and tenant appeal.
This growing emphasis on business-driven EV adoption is accelerating
infrastructure deployment across commercial and high-traffic urban locations.
Based on the region,
the Western region of Saudi
Arabia is witnessing the fastest growth in electric vehicle charging
infrastructure, driven by rapid urbanization, tourism expansion, and
large-scale development projects. Cities like Jeddah, Mecca, and Medina are
becoming key hubs for EV adoption, supported by ongoing infrastructure upgrades
and smart city initiatives. The region’s strategic importance, including
proximity to the Red Sea Project and NEOM, is attracting both public and
private investment in sustainable mobility solutions. With increasing demand
from residents, businesses, and tourists, the Western region is rapidly
expanding its charging network, positioning itself as a key player in the
country’s EV transition.

“Technological
advancement is also playing a vital role in shaping the EV charging
infrastructure market. Companies in Saudi Arabia are increasingly adopting
smart charging systems that allow for remote monitoring, load balancing, and
energy optimization. These systems are supported by mobile applications that
offer users real-time access to charging availability, digital payments,
booking features, and consumption data. Moreover, innovations such as
vehicle-to-grid (V2G) integration are being explored to enable two-way
communication between EVs and the power grid, allowing stored energy to be fed
back into the system during peak demand. Such technologies not only enhance
grid stability but also create new opportunities for energy trading and
demand-side management,” said Mr. Karan Chechi, Research Director of TechSci
Research, a research-based management consulting firm.
